| 10/05/2006 The Focus is extremely comfortable and spacious, with plenty of room for five adults and more than sufficient leg and head room. A driving position which adjusts for rake and reach, coupled with power steering, means parking is a breeze. Some models benefit from electrically adjustable seats. All models come with electric font windows and mirrors while the LX also gets air conditioning. The Zetec boasts a sporty look and excellent suspension and is surpassed only by the Ghia model which has climate and cruise control along with automatic wipers and headlights. For those who want to drive in the lap of luxury, the Titanium model gains partial leather and sports seats and a wide-ranging options list. Petrol engine models range from 1.4 to 2.0 litres, all of which provide adequate power, however the base 1.4 model is slightly lacking. The three diesels â 1.6, 1.8 and 2.0 litre are all fairly quiet and provide comparable power. A five-speed gearbox is standard across the range except on the 2.0 turbodiesel which comes with a six-speed option. Handling is excellent and the car benefits from responsive steering and advanced suspension. The Ford Focus Hatchback is available from £10,995 new in car insurance groups four to ten.
